Considering when Obi Wan got knighted he was able to take Anakin on, why hasn't Anakin taken on a padawan? More importantly is this a cause of friction between Anakin and the council?

Anakin expresses no interest in taking on a Padawan. But he does have issues concerning the Jedi council's rate of promotion.

Another question - Since Obi-Wan is on the Council in Ep III, is it safe to say he is a Jedi Master? Or is he like Ki-Adi-Mundi and on the Council as a Knight?

No, he's a Master. And it looks like we may have to ignore or retcon some of Ki-Adi-Mundi's backstory as the only Knight on the Council, if some of the Ep III dialogue stays to the final cut.

Does Darth Sidious have a clone?

Of himself? No.

Will Padme give birth to the Twins, on a Planet, that has already been established in Episodes I and II?

No, it's new.

Considering the last "BH" image,
are Tion Medon's people involved in any kind of fighting?

Yes, very much so. That planet is the site of a major battle.

How long did you know that Revenge of the Sith was the title? Is there any chance that Lucas could change his mind and change the title?

Revenge of the Sith was on the pre-shooting script circulated to department heads in Sydney last summer (though not on the shooting script itself -- that said something else). It won't change.

- In the picture with Palps, Anakin and Obi-Wan, is it possible that they are looking at a deadly robotic monstrosity?

Nope. Unless you consider a battle droids monstrosities.

What's the current planeterial census count for Episode III?

The same as before: 12. I don't foresee that changing.


We have heard that there will be a 'Fireship Captain' in Episode III. Will this fireship be putting out fires caused by the attack of the CIS at the beginning of the film, or will the fires be caused by something, or someone, else?

It's tied into the space battle at the start of the film.


Which Jedi does Commander Cody follow? How about Commander Thire and Bly?

Cody is with Obi-Wan. Bly is with Aayla. Thire is on Coruscant, not with any one specific Jedi.

So Mace doesn't die alone? So are Agen Kolar, Stass Allie, and Kit Fisto with him or something?

Check out recent Dark Horse comics to get an idea of Mace's posse.
